Transaction 75f42c76239fed970618e41285a6b49c547bfd904fa165b5ba6ab4662c6530a7

2 Input
2 Outputs
  • 75f42c76239fed970618e41285a6b49c547bfd904fa165b5ba6ab4662c6530a7:0
  • value  1003477
    address  39eT7nTUFeCF4YpGFM8aGBRnpWE7raUsKU
  • 75f42c76239fed970618e41285a6b49c547bfd904fa165b5ba6ab4662c6530a7:1
  • value  40000
    address  1AsZBKM7EH4rriQSSESAaMTC4a5oXqAPcj